    Hi Everyone,

    Just came back from a stage production of "Evil Dead: The Musical". It was Hilariously Awesome. I tried for the splatter zone but it was sold out. Still very funny to watch the first 3 rows get doused with "blood and guts". The production was put on by Bootless Artwork theater in New Castle DE.

    I highly recommend seeing a production of it if you can or getting the sound track. Here is the web site: http://www.evildeadthemusical.com/site/
    A production is coming to Clayton NJ in mid October, but other info is availabe

    Be warned, it is rate R and not for kids. I makes a good soundtrack for prop building and Halloween.
